LMX2531LQ2080E/NOPB Description
The LMX2531LQ2080E/NOPB is a high-performance frequency synthesizer (RF) designed by Texas Instruments. This IC is part of the Clock/Timing ICs category and is housed in a 36-WQFN package. It features a wide operating voltage range of 2.8V to 3.2V and supports CMOS output, making it suitable for various applications requiring precise frequency control. The LMX2531LQ2080E/NOPB is equipped with a Phase-Locked Loop (PLL) and can handle a maximum frequency of 2.274GHz, ensuring high accuracy and reliability in clock generation.
LMX2531LQ2080E/NOPB Features
- Frequency Range: The LMX2531LQ2080E/NOPB supports a maximum frequency of 2.274GHz, providing a wide range of frequency options for diverse applications.
- PLL Integration: The inclusion of a PLL ensures stable and accurate frequency synthesis, minimizing phase noise and jitter.
- CMOS Output: The CMOS output format is compatible with a variety of digital circuits, facilitating seamless integration into existing systems.
- Operating Voltage: The 2.8V to 3.2V supply voltage range offers flexibility in power supply design while maintaining high performance.
- Surface Mount Technology: The surface mount package type allows for compact and reliable PCB designs, ideal for space-constrained applications.
- Compliance and Standards: The LMX2531LQ2080E/NOPB is REACH unaffected and ROHS3 compliant, ensuring it meets environmental and safety standards.
- Moisture Sensitivity Level: With an MSL of 3 (168 hours), the component is suitable for use in environments with varying humidity levels.
